STEAK FRITES RECIPE



Steak Frites Recipe image

Steak Frites Recipe with lemon herb butter is a classic French dish that is absolutely delicious and incredibly easy to make.

Time 27m

Number Of Ingredients 16

3 softened unsalted sticks of butter
1 tablespoon minced fresh rosemary
2 tablespoons minced fresh thyme
¼ cup sliced green onions
2 finely minced cloves of garlic
zest and juice of 1 lemon
2 teaspoons sea salt
½ teaspoon pepper
3 russet potatoes cut into batonnet slices
sea salt to taste
2 12- ounce New York strip steaks
2 tablespoons olive oil
8-10 sprigs of fresh thyme
8-10 garlic cloves
4 tablespoons unsalted butter
sea salt and p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Butter: Add the butter to a stand mixer with the paddle attachment and whip on high speed until light and fluffy, about 5-7 minutes.
  • Next, add in the rosemary, thyme, green onions, garlic, lemon zest, lemon juice, salt, and pepper until combined. Set aside.
  • Fries: Add the fries to a container of cold water and move around with your hands to get some of the starch off.
  • Drain and rinse the potatoes again and drain off any excess water.
  • Place them in a deep fryer or a pot of oil at 300° for 3 minutes.
  • When ready to serve turn the heat to 350° and cook for 3-5 more minutes. Toss with salt in a bowl and serve.
  • Steak: Season the steak on both sides with salt and pepper.
  • Add the oil to a large frying pan over high heat. Once smoking, add in the strip steak and turn the heat down to medium.
  • Add in the thyme, garlic, and butter and cook for 3-5 minutes per side for a medium-rare internal temperature.
  • Once you flip the steak over baste the steak until it's done.
  • Rest the steak for 3-4 minutes before slicing and serving with some of the butter and fries.

HERBED STEAK FRIES



Herbed Steak Fries image

Seasoned to perfection, these Herbed Steak Fries from our Test Kitchen make a quick and tasty side dish for casual suppers. A great way to dress up frozen fries in a hurry!

Time 25m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 7

4 cups frozen steak fries
1 tablespoon olive oil
1-1/2 teaspoons dried basil
1-1/2 teaspoons dried parsley flakes
1/4 teaspoon garlic salt
1/4 teaspoon seasoned salt
1/4 cup grated Romano cheese

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the first six ingredients; toss to coat. Arrange steak fries in a single layer in a greased 15x10x1-in. baking pan. , Bake at 450° for 15-20 minutes or until lightly browned. Sprinkle with cheese.

STEAK FRITE WITH SKIN-ON-FRIES AND ROASTED GARLIC BUTTER

Time 22m

Yield 1 serving

Number Of Ingredients 17

1 ounce balsamic vinegar
1/2 ounce olive oil
Pinch kosher salt
Pinch ground black pepper
1 tablespoon chopped parsley, plus 1 tablespoon
5 ounce sirloin steak, pounded into scallopini (can substitute round, London broil, or butt)
10 ounces skin-on french fries
2 tablespoons grated Parmesan
4 tablespoons Roasted Garlic Butter, recipe follows
4 ounces butter, room temperature
1 ounce olive oil
2 tablespoons pureed roasted garlic
2 tablespoons chopped basil
1 teaspoon lemon juice
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
1 tablespoon chopped parsley

Steps:

  • Preheat a fryer to 360 degrees F.
  • Combine balsamic vinegar, olive oil, salt, pepper, and 1 tablespoon parsley. Add steak and marinate for at least 2 hours.
  • Pan sear or grill marinated sirloin over high heat for 45 seconds on both sides and cut into 1/4-inch strips.
  • Fry skin-on fries until very crisp. Drain on a paper towel-lined plate. Toss fries and sirloin together with garlic butter, Parmesan, and remaining chopped parsley.
  • Using the back of a fork, blend all ingredients together until evenly distributed.

STEAK FRITES HERB BUTTER

Riad Nasr and Lee Hanson, chefs at New York City's Balthazar and Pastis restaurants, top their steak with this herb butter for an aromatic flavor.

Yield Makes 1 cup

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, room temperature
1 tablespoon finely chopped fresh chervil
1 tablespoon finely chopped fresh tarragon
1 tablespoon finely chopped fresh chives
1 tablespoon finely chopped fresh flat-leaf parsley
1/2 teaspoon finely chopped fresh thyme
2 cloves garlic, finely chopped
2 medium shallots, finely chopped
1 teaspoon freshly ground pepper
1 teaspoon coarse salt

Steps:

  • In a medium bowl, combine butter, chervil, tarragon, chives, parsley, thyme, garlic, shallots, pepper, and salt. Mix until thoroughly combined.
  • Transfer butter mixture to a piece of plastic wrap. Roll up to form a cylinder, twisting ends of plastic wrap to seal. Refrigerate until firm, at least 1 hour and up to 1 week.
